Common FlashUtil32_25_0_0_152_ActiveX.exe Errors on Windows
Confronting errors linked to FlashUtil32_25_0_0_152_ActiveX.exe can be a daunting task due to the diversity of underlying causes, which might include software incompatibility, obsolete drivers, or even malware presence. In the section below, we've enumerated the most frequently encountered errors related to FlashUtil32_25_0_0_152_ActiveX.exe in order to assist you in comprehending and potentially rectifying the issues.
- Unable to Start Correctly (0xc000007b): This alert appears when the application cannot initiate correctly, often resulting from a mismatch between the Windows version and the application regarding 32-bit and 64-bit configurations.
- Insufficient System Resources Exist to Complete the Requested Service: This error arises when your system runs low on resources. It could be due to running too many programs simultaneously or because of a memory leak in the software.
-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error typically occurs when the user tries to execute a program that is not compatible with their version of Windows or when the file is corrupted or incomplete.
- FlashUtil32_25_0_0_152_ActiveX.exe File Not Executing: This error message indicates that the system is unable to run the executable file. This could be due to issues like corrupted file data, incorrect file permissions, or system resource limitations.
- Error 0xc0000142: This error is often encountered when a user tries to initialize a Microsoft Windows application and the system fails to initialize FlashUtil32_25_0_0_152_ActiveX.exe correctly.

Run the Windows Check Disk Utility
![Run the Windows Check Disk Utility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/check-disk.jpg)
How to use the Windows Check Disk Utility. Scans your disk for FlashUtil32_25_0_0_152_ActiveX.exe errors and automatically fix them.
![Step 1: Open the Command Prompt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/command-prompt.jpg)
-
Press the Windows key.
-
Type
Command Prompt
in the search bar and press Enter. -
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.
![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/check-disk.jpg)
-
In the Command Prompt window, type
chkdsk /f
and press Enter. -
If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type
Y
and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.
![Step 3: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ail](https://cdn.techloris.com/library/media/restart-computer.jpg)
-
If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.
